  • For your convenience, here is the net of it. With MVC, the model is thick with business rules and glue code to a data access layer. The view has lots of dependencies on the model. The controller is usually a framework component driven by some kind of configuration, usually XML based. With MVP, the model is lightweight POJOs. The view is mockable. It is the presenter that is heavy with glue code and business rules. The thinking here is that MVP is more suited for TDD than MVC. Another notable feature of MVP in GWT apps is the use of an event bus instead of hard coded event handler dependencies. Typically, that event bus is implemented as either the HandlerManager from GWT itself or the PropertyChangeSupport class from the GWTx library.

  • In our app, in effect, each "parent presenter" also plays the role of "app controller"; but because we have the presenter/view dichotomy, the view exposes setSomeWidget(...) methods that the presenter calls; e.g. setHeader(...), setBody(...), setFooter(...).
  • > 3- what do you think of "presenter.go(container)" ? We do it the other way around: our presenters have a getView() method and the parent calls container.add((Widget) child.getView()). This is actually split between the presenter and the view, see above: view.setHeader(childPresenter.getView()) in the presenter, and containerWidget.add((Widget) child) in the view. The only "issue" with presenter.go(container) is that container must be a "simple" container, which means that when it's meant to be a dock (layout) panel, tab panel, or some other complex panel (or an absolute panel and you want to add with coordinates), you actually have to add a SimplePanel first and pass it as the "container" to the go() method. Otherwise, I can't see a problem with presenter.go(container).

  • > 2- when google wants to address problem of Nested/Layered presenters ? > header/body/footer, and body having its own dockpanellayout structure. We use the technique described in part II. Composite views are responsible for instantiating their own children, and making them available for the parallel composite presenters.
  • If you're referring to the ColumnDefinitions, we know they'll scale. One, it requires minimal widget overhead and is fast. No more embedding hundreds of widgets within a table. Two, it's extensible, and testable. As your model grows, your ColumnDefinitions grow, not your views.  ColumnDefinitions are quite trivial, the bulk of the code dedicated to generating HTML, and don't require a GwtTestCase.

  • originally the MVP pattern was design for separating the view from its logic and the model it is displaying (as the MVC). Since the arriving of UIBinder I found the word View misused. Actually, strictly speaking the View is contained in the ui.xml file and the "Controller" is the corresponding java file which is implementing the corresponding logic and instanciation. This file merely represents a kind of Controller. The Presenter used in this tutorial is (for me) nothing more than a ControllerProvider which enable the ability to provide differents implementations of the view logic. What I'm founding strange is the fact that their are using the same acronym (MVP) for two differents approaches :  - first one was Presenter centered as the abstraction was done on Display and aggregation were done against the presenter  - second one was Display AND Presenter centered as the abstraction is done on Presenter and Display the both referencing each other. But this approach is mainly due to the fact that UIBinder is removing a lot of boiler plate code from event handling (and first MVP tutorial was not using it), but in the same way UIBinder tends people to adapt the original MVP pattern to be able to use all its power ! That why there is so much reflexion to mix UIBinder and MVP together.

    In MVC, the model is heavy with business rules and data access, the view contains the presentation logic, and the controller is typically a framework component with an XML configuration to drive it. In MVP, the model is lightweight POJO value objects, the view is mockable, and the presentation is specific to the model and the view. It is the presentation that has all the dependencies and glue code for the model\nand the view. You get more code coverage in your unit testing with MVP so MVP and TDD go together.
